Output aec945ae0033dba14745119be42f31943f1f03cb4c90768484c51b07e15310b9:0

value
13400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b15a14ce2200246399655e4fa5a77b06a8636b OP_EQUAL
address
37xELDJMazJMBpQTM9qgAcwp7uiPqpsyk4
transaction
aec945ae0033dba14745119be42f31943f1f03cb4c90768484c51b07e15310b9
confirmations
428452
spent
true